Output db32eda925108f594c1922f4c2febbd13fd94c738e0190f7e42e74bd94fda121:1

value
6253785
script pubkey
OP_0 OP_PUSHBYTES_20 1adba6121839f36df35b44cf439944fdea9bef15
address
bc1qrtd6vysc88ekmu6mgn858x2ylh4fhmc47pktvy
transaction
db32eda925108f594c1922f4c2febbd13fd94c738e0190f7e42e74bd94fda121
confirmations
3576
spent
true